On Fri, 2013-10-25 at 10:22 -0400, Eric S. Raymond wrote:
> Andy Walls <address@hidden>:
> > I was going to hack up my GPSD to indicate a clock alarm to NTPD until I
> > know my device is providing good time.
>
> Perhaps this is a patch that should go into the main line? I can't judge
> until I know what a "clock alarm" is supposed to do.
In gpsd's ntpshm.c, setting
shmTime->leap = LEAP_NOTINSYNC;
tells ntpd that the shared memory clock is in alarm. ntpd essentially
ignores clocks that are in alarm.
I am hoping that while a clock is in alarm status, ntpd won't declare it
a falseticker, so that when it comes out of alarm, it will be
immediately useful to ntpd.
